Magnetic phase transitions and structures of Co3V 2O8
چکیده انگلیسی

Co3V 2O8 is a spin- 3/2 system on a Kagomé staircase and is known to undergo two magnetic phase transitions between 6 and 11 K. The H–TH–T phase diagram of Co3V 2O8 derived by magnetization measurements on a single crystal is presented. Additionally both ordered magnetic structures were investigated by neutron powder diffraction experiments and solved using Bertaut’s macroscopic theory. For the ferromagnetic phase the magnetic moments of the Co2+ ions were found to be 1.5(3)μB1.5(3)μB and 2.7(1)μB2.7(1)μB at 3.5 K along the crystallographic aa axis for the (4a) and (8e) sites, respectively. The antiferromagnetic phase exhibits a magnetic cell with a doubled bb axis with respect to the nuclear one. The magnetic moments point along the aa axis being 1.8(2)μB1.8(2)μB (4a) and 1.8(1)μB1.8(1)μB (8e) at 8 K.
